Germany: First URRC recycling plant in Germany

Article Abstract:

German Krones AG will set up a PET recycling plant for SKP Recycling AG & Co., a subsidiary of recycling group Cleanway Deutschland. This will be the first German PET recycling plant which operates according to the URRC bottle-to-bottle procedure. Krones will act as a general contractor and design the Rostock-based plant for a capacity of 13,000 tons of PET per year. During the URRC procedure, the PET bottles are ground to uniformly-sized flakes, which can be used as high-value raw material for PET preforms. In 2000, Krones had commissioned the first URRC plant in Europe for PRI PET-Recycling International GmbH, another subsidiary of Cleanway.

GERMANY: PET RECYCLING BY SKP

Article Abstract:

In April 2001 SKP Kunststoffaufbereitung GmbH & Co is to bring on stream a URRC facility for the recycling of clear PET bottles in Rostock. The plant that meets the standards of the US and Swiss authorities on food packaging will have an annual capacity of 6,000 tonnes.

GERMANY: AEROSOL CAN RECYCLING BY ECON-AIR

Article Abstract:

In mid-2001 Econ-Air AG is to start recycling aerosol cans at a new facility in Porta Westfalica, Germany. The facility can process up to 25mn cans per year for re-use in new aerosol cans.
